Patients' Attitudes toward Artificial Intelligence (AI) in Cancer Care: A Scoping Review Protocol

Abstract

This scoping review protocol aims to systematically examine the existing literature on the attitudes of patients with cancer toward the use of artificial intelligence in their medical care. The review will identify knowledge gaps and highlight opportunities for future research on AI implementation in cancer treatment from a patient-centered perspective.
